Oak Grove Cemetery Board
Members
Legal Authority: The Oak Grove Cemetery Board was established by the Board of Supervisors (Resolution adopted June 15, 1936) pursuant to Health & Safety Code Section 8133 (formerly Political Code Section 3110).
Membership Qualifications: The Cemetery shall be managed by three trustees who will enforce obedience to all rules and regulations of the Cemetery. The trustees shall be appointed by the Board of Supervisors for four-year terms and shall reside in the vicinity of Glennville.
Term: The trustees shall hold office for four years and until appointment and qualification of their successors.
Duties: The trustees shall govern and manage the affairs of the Cemetery, guided by laws and regulations set forth in the Health & Safety Code and by regulations that are promulgated by the Kern County Board of Supervisors.
Meeting Place and Time: Regular meetings will be held three times each year with other meetings called on an "as needed" basis. Meeting will be at the home of Jeff Bowen, Star Route Box 9, Glennville, California, 93226.
Compensation: None.
